High leverage
High leverage possessions are those where the outcome has an above-average impact on which team wins the game, based on the score, time remaining, and relative team strength. Learn more

Top points leaders
The current 2021-22 Season NBA leaders in high leverage points are DeMar DeRozan (11.3, CHI), LeBron James (11.3, LAL), Giannis Antetokounmpo (10.2, MIL), Kevin Durant (9.6, BKN), and Joel Embiid (9.6, PHI).
